PALS Program

PALS: Partners of the Arlington Life Shelter

The mission of PALS (Partners of the Arlington Life Shelter) is to expand the community's awareness of the work of the Arlington Life Shelter and provide additional financial support of that work.

Our vision is to support the Arlington Life Shelter as they shepherd homeless men, women and children toward a lifestyle of self-sufficiency.

PALS ArtPALS Volunteers are men, women and children who help make the shelter a “home away from home” for homeless families in our community. 

SERVICE OPPORTUNITIES

  • Back to School Packs - Children receive required school supplies regardless of when they begin the school year. 
  • Birthday Parties - Delicious cake and ice cream, and bingo are enjoyed monthly as residents’ birthdays are celebrated.
  • Christmas Store - Children shop for gifts for their parents in the make-believe shelter store.
  • Angel Tree - PALS members adopt adult clients for Christmas gifts.
  • Easter Egg Hunt - Children enjoy hunting for Easter eggs.
  • Mother’s Day - Special gifts are given to mothers in recognition of their role as mothers. 
  • STARS - School Attendance Pizza Parties
    All students are recognized each semester for putting forth their best effort in spite of their challenging situations.
  • Summer Camp Totes - Children receive swimsuits and everything needed to enjoy summer camp and recreation activities.
